Du kan stöta på ett fel som indikerar ett kroppsfel i YouTubes API. Som det visar sig, finns det flera saker du kan göra för att åtgärda det här problemet, så vi återkommer till det om ett ögonblick.
Godkänd: Fortect
Från och med igår fick vi kod fem-fel från de flesta av YouTube Analytics API:er. Motsvarande kod har inte ändrats under vissa månader, allt har gått bra på sistone.O.
Det här är ett exempel (men att begära ALLA förfrågningar för att hjälpa dig YT Analytics misslyckas):
https://www.googleapis.com/youtube/analytics/v1/reports?ids=channel%3D%3D & mätningar = visningar, genomsnittligVisningslängd, EstimationMinuteVisade, kommentarer, gilla, avsky, delad , prenumerationer Gained, prenumerationer Förlorade & storlekar = rutin & startdatum = 2016-06-01 & slutdatum = 2016-06-30 & startindex = 1
(med den största justeringen av behörigheter och ChannelId-rubriker). Vi hittar det utan tvekan:
"Kod": 500, "message": "Tyst server returnerade fel: (500) Internt värdfel.", "Svar": "Skuld": "Vejran": [ "domain": "global", "Reason": "internt fel", "message": "Ett okänt fel har inträffat på dessa server." ], "Kod": 500, "message": "Ett okänt webbserverfel har inträffat."
Godkänd: Fortect
Fortect är världens mest populära och effektiva PC-reparationsverktyg. Det litar på miljontals människor för att hålla sina system igång snabbt, smidigt och felfritt. Med sitt enkla användargränssnitt och kraftfulla skanningsmotor hittar och fixar Fortect snabbt ett brett utbud av Windows-problem – från systeminstabilitet och säkerhetsproblem till minneshantering och prestandaflaskhalsar.
Det här dokumentet beskriver de många typer av fel som YouTube Data API-uppdrag kan returnera. Tyvärr kan listan över fel för varje metod också hittas i en metods referensdokumentation.
Allmänna fel
Följande tabeller visar felmeddelanden som inte är särskilt lik din egen API-metod.
Stort API-fel
Felval | Information om felet | Beskrivning |
---|---|---|
tillåter inte (403) |
förbjudet |
Åtkomst nekad. Begäran kanske inte är korrekt auktoriserad. |
quotaExceeded (403) |
Kvoten har överskridits |
Begäran kunde verkligen inte slutföras eftersom du har överskridit din ersättning. |
Frekventa mottagningsfel
Feltyp | Information om felet | Beskrivning |
---|---|---|
badRequest (400) |
inkompatibla parametrar |
Get specificerar två eller flera variabler som inte kan användas i en enda fråga. |
badRequest (400) |
ogiltiga filter |
En ogiltig siktparameter specificerades hittades i begäran. |
badRequest (400) |
invalidPageToken |
En otroligt ogiltig sidtoken blev specificerad i begäran. |
|
saknasRequiredParameter |
Anropet försummas en nödvändig parameter. |
badRequest (400) |
okändParameter |
En oväntad parameter var förutbestämd i begäran. |
|
accountDelegationForbidden |
En auktoriserad person kan inte agera på uppdrag av det angivna Google-kontot. |
inte kvalificerad (403) |
authenticatedUserAccountClosed |
Den autentiserade användarens YouTube-konto har stängts. Om din autentiserade användare agerar på en annan person med ett Google-konto, gäller här felet för ett Google-konto som stöds. |
ej godkänd (403) |
authenticatedUserAccountSuspended |
Den autentiserade användarens YouTube-innehåll har anslutits. Om den autentiserade användaren agerar på grund av ett annat Google-konto, gäller vårt fel det faktum att Google-kontot. |
inte tillåtet (403) |
authenticatedUserNotChannel |
att begära kanalen, men gör det helt enkelt inte. Om din begäran är autentiserad och fungerar för delegeringsparametern onBehalfOfContentOwner , bör dina familjemedlemmar också ställa in Translate = “no”> onBehalfOfContentOwnerChannel |
aldrig tillåtet (403) |
channelClosed |
Kanalen som anges i alla önskemål har stängts. |
inte tillåtet (403) |
channelNotFound |
Den enhet som anges i begäran kunde inte hittas. |
inte tillåtet (403) |
channel Suspended |
Kanalen som anges i begäran har alltid blockerats. |
möjligen inte tillåtet (403) |
cmsUserAccountNotFound |
CMS kan inte agera från innehållsägarens sida. |
inte tillåtet (403) |
otillräckliga färdigheter |
CMS-användaren har otillräckliga kunskaper. |
ej godkänd (403) |
inte tillfredsställande rättigheter |
Token som tillhandahålls av OAuth 2.0 av begäran identifierar otillräckliga fält för att komma åt de specifika begärda data. |
notFound (404) |